Abstract

The growth of wireless and mobile communication has necessitated the development of efficient antennas with low return loss and wider bandwidth. Under this scenario, paper focuses on an efficient design of circular microstrip antenna at 5.8GHz for wide-band applications. In the design circular patch is mounted on RT/Duroid 5880 glass microfiber reinforced PTFE composite substrate material. A circular slot is etched on the circular patch to provide wide-band operation. Antenna designs are simulated and analyzed by finite element method (FEM) based structural simulator (HFSS™ simulator software). The antenna is designed to operate in C band with low return loss, high bandwidth and desirable voltage standing wave ratio (VSWR). Results of the proposed antenna structure shows a low return loss of −43db with a wider bandwidth of 270MHz and optimum VSWR.
